Today is our showcase of Let’s Celebrate Backdrop! Create confetti filled creations with this amazing backdrop! Use the extra confetti dies to add layers of colors (and sparkle) to your scene.

Caly‘s birthday card is so fantastic! It looks so amazing with just two main elements, Giant Happy Birthday cut from Really Rainbow paper and Let’s Celebrate Backdrop! With a coordinating rainbow blended background, this card is so quick and easy! But then, Caly stepped it up by making it a shaker card!


Our new Giant Make a Wish and Let’s Celebrate Backdrop are so perfect together! Marine added pretty color and shiny foiled confetti with Confetti Background Hot Foil Plate!


Elise popped up the Let’s Celebrate Backdrop over a Stripes ‘n Sprinkles background. I love how she colored the confetti, stars and streamers! This design is so perfect for sending graduation congratulations with Big Scripty Words Hot Foil Plates and Henry’s 123s!


Latisha used bright, bold colors that contrast with Let’s Celebrate Backdrop in white! I love the ombré ink blended Giant Make a Wish! The outlined stars look so awesome with the hot pink frame!


Megan‘s card is so perfect for celebrating the 4th of July! She combined Giant Hooray with Simple Stripes: Portrait, layering Let’s Celebrate Backdrop over top! She colored the stars and confetti in colors that pop and then added a Stitched Rectangle Frame to finish the card!



Elena‘s birthday shaker card is so sweet and pairs Let’s Celebrate Backdrop with Woodland Critter Huggers Summer Add-On! It’s another fun set filled with lots of die cuts to take our Woodland Critters on a fun summer vacation. Happy Birthday Border adds a delicate look to the greeting and is so perfect!


Tammy used Let’s Celebrate Backdrop to frame a super fun Yappy Birthday “pawty”! She also included Yappy Birthday Add-On and Pawsome Birthday!


Kara‘s birthday card is so amazing! She used bright colors on the cute ocean critters from Ocean Friends Washi Tape and Ocean Shell-fie. Then she inked Let’s Celebrate Backdrop in colors to match. And then she finished this eye-catching design with Giant Make a Wish!


Lynnette‘s congratulations card is so perfect for graduations or sports accomplishments! She spelled out congrats with Henry’s ABCs then added a sentiment from Super Star. It’s so easy to swap the colors for school or team colors to personalize this Let’s Celebrate Backdrop design!


Audrey added party balloons and a party hat from Yappy Birthday to a card ready for a celebration! Before adding Giant Make a Wish and Let’s Celebrate Backdrop, she inked a bright background!


Rebecca’s card puts the adorable Pawsome Birthday pup in the spotlight. And it also shows the brightly colored confetti layered behind the Let’s Celebrate Backdrop!
